Teaching

Dr. Bost teaches about Mood Disorders, Personality Disorders, and Somatoform Disorders in the Psychiatry courses. He also conducts training in techniques for diagnosing psychiatric disorders in the Complex Interviewing Skills module in the Primary Care Clinic clerkship.

He is coordinator of the Clerkship in Psychiatry. His research interests focus on efficacy and functional utility of computer-assisted techniques in rehabilitation of acquired brain injury.

Clinical Practice

His clinical activities focus on psychological services to individuals who have experienced acquired brain injuries and neuromuscular dysfunction as well as delivery of biofeedback and stress management interventions to those who are experiencing psychosomatic disorders. He is a licensed psychologist (Health Service Psychologist), is a board certified Rehabilitation Psychologist (ABPP), and is a Senior Fellow of the Biofeedback Certification Institute of America (BCIAC).

Publications

Stevens, V. M., Redwood, S. K., Neel, J. L., Bost, R. H., Van Winkle, N. W., & Pollak, M. H. (2004). Behavioral Science (Rapid Review Series). St. Louis: Mosby.

Bost, R.H. (1992). Alleviating stress in residency training through enhanced communication: A practical guide. Journal of the American Osteopathic Association, 92(9), 1155-1158.

Bost, R.H., & Geeslin, R.H. (1993). Neuropsychological characteristics of myotonic muscular dystrophy: A case study. Archives of Clinical Neuropsychology, 8(3), 214-215 (abstract).

Bost, R.H. (1995). The PsyD to distinguish practitioners in psychology. (comment) American Psychologist, 50(7); 547.

Bost, R.H. (1997). Bridge between knowledge and practice in diagnosing depression. Journal of the American Osteopathic Association, 97(1); 49-52.

Patent

R.H. Geeslin, Ed.D., & R.H. Bost, Ph.D. (1998). "Automated Cognitive Rehabilitation System and Method for Treating Brain Injured Patients." U.S. Patent No. 5,711,671. Patent granted Jan. 27, 1998.
